New War Dancer - Backbone of the team
Catcher - Start with Catch, Dodge can score almost at will
Treemen - Keep the other team's linemen busy
Reroll - Most of your rerolls are built in on the team(pass, catch, dodge)
i'd buy a new WD first, then a tree, then more catchers.

There might be one exception: Should you face an extremely violent team which you cannot beat anyhow as your next opponent you could sacrifice that WD at the line (thereby protecting other players of your team) and wait until it's save to employ a new WD.
Then, if your roster still contains 10+ players, at least 1 (better 2) additional RRs.
Trees can absorb incredibly much damage. Therefore, you might seriously consider to acquire a tree, if you have problems with regard to casualities inflicted against you. Otherwise get an additional catcher!

I would choose leader for that MA 5 lineman. After all, leader is a skill of temporary use only. After you have 4, 5 TRRs, you will fire that guy eventually. So, use leader on some one you will get rid of anyways. And thats your slow lineman.
